Connecting other devices 2-25
a. Using the electrical insulation stripping tool, strip about 1/8 inch
from one end of the Bus SAT/IN connector, exposing the white and
black wires.
b. For channel A (see the figure “Connecting the Bus SAT/IN module
channel 1 to the detector” on page 2-26 and the figure “I/O signal
inputs and outputs” on page 2-11):
Connect the white wire to pin 1 on B (Detector Out 1 + [+1 V]).
Connect the black wire to pin 2 on B (Detector Out 1 – [–1 V]).
c. For channel B (see the figure “Connecting the Bus SAT/IN module
channel 2 to the detector” on page 2-26 and the figure “I/O signal
inputs and outputs” on page 2-11):
Connect the white wire to pin 4 on B (Detector Out 2 + [+1 V]).
Connect the black wire to pin 5 on B (Detector Out 2 – [–1 V]).
d. Connect the other end of the cable to the channel 1 or channel 2
connector on the front panel of the Bus SAT/IN module.
3. Configure the serial port for the Bus SAT/IN module as described in the
Empower Software Getting Started Guide or the Millennium
32
Software
Getting Started Guide.
Caution: To minimize the chance of creating a ground loop that
can adversely affect measurement, connect the shield of the cable
to the chassis ground at one end only.
